我有个jar包想上传 odps,大小是 42M。 总是上传不成功,上传到一半就退回至上传前的样子。 请问可能的原因是什么?
楼主你好,在阿里云MaxCompute中上传Jar包失败,可能有以下几个原因:
网络问题:上传Jar包需要比较稳定的网络环境,如果网络不稳定,上传过程可能会中断或失败。您可以尝试在网络环境更好的地方上传Jar包,或者检查您的网络连接是否正常。
Jar包大小限制:在MaxCompute中上传Jar包有大小限制,具体大小限制取决于您使用的上传方式。如果您使用的是ODPS Console或者DataWorks等工具上传Jar包,一般大小限制为100MB;如果您使用的是SDK或者API上传Jar包,一般大小限制为500MB。如果您的Jar包大小超过了限制,上传可能会失败。
上传超时:上传Jar包的过程可能需要一定的时间,如果上传时间过长,可能会因为超时而失败。您可以尝试使用更快的网络环境,或者使用分片上传的方式来上传Jar包,从而提高上传速度和稳定性。
上传路径权限问题:如果您上传Jar包的路径没有相应的权限,上传也可能会失败。请确保您正在使用的账号和上传路径具有相应的权限。如果您使用的是DataWorks,还需要确保您的DataWorks工作空间和项目空间的权限设置正确。
针对您的具体情况,您可以尝试以下几个方法:
尝试在网络环境更好的地方上传Jar包,或者使用分片上传的方式来上传Jar包。
如果上传的Jar包超过了大小限制,可以考虑将Jar包拆分成多个较小的Jar包,或者使用其他方式来上传Jar包。
检查上传路径的权限设置,确保您正在使用的账号和上传路径具有相应的权限。
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。
DataWorks基于MaxCompute/Hologres/EMR/CDP等大数据引擎,为数据仓库/数据湖/湖仓一体等解决方案提供统一的全链路大数据开发治理平台。